Oman- OCCI announces winners


(MENAFN- Muscat Daily) Muscat- The Oman Chamber of Commerce and Industry (OCCI) announced winners of the Innovation Award recently.

Out of the 14 projects that reached the final stage, Glazing Ceramic and Pottery Industries with the Omani Trees' Ashes; Leaf and Root Extract Based Ointments by Annona Squamosa and First Aid Jacket were announced as the three winners, stated a press release.

The first place winner was awarded RO3,000, second one RO2,000 and third one RO1,000. 'Innovation and innovators will remain one of the elements of the chamber's initiatives which will continue its collaboration with The Research Council (TRC) for the support of innovators and achieve the sustainable development between the public and private sectors,' Saeed Saleh Saeed al Kiyumi, chairman of OCCI said.

Dr Hilal bin Ali al Hinai, secretary general of TRC, said, 'The Oman Chamber of Commerce and Industry Innovation Award is an example of the partnership between TRC and the private sector.' The closing ceremony of the award was held under the patronage of H H Sayyid Dr Fahad bin al Julanda al Said, assistant secretory general for innovation development at TRC. OCCI Innovation Award aims to motivate Omani youth by developing innovational ideas in scientific and technical fields.
